The Government is currently considering relaxing the current restrictions on extracting CBD from cannabis plants which will see a vast increase in British farmers and businesses entering the hemp/CBD industry. In February 2020, the UK's Food Standards Agency (FSA) issued Guidance confirming that it would introduce a staggered enforcement scheme in relation to businesses supplying CBD food products in the UK. The FSA has given manufacturers of CBD-containing products until 31 March 2021 to submit authorisation applications. This will bring dramatic changes to the CBD industry in the UK. In addition, there is a steady policy move towards legalising cannabis for recreational use in line with Canada, eleven states in the USA, South Africa, Uruguay and Georgia.
This new title covers the following:
- An historical overview of cannabis regulation globally and in the UK
- The statutory framework and case law regulating cannabis in the UK
- The cannabis licensing regime
- Medicines and Healthcare Products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) controlled drugs regulations and licences
- Food Standards Agency (FSA) and Trading Standards considerations
- Importing and exporting cannabis-based products
- The criminal law framework and sanctions for possessing, supplying, cultivating
- Planning law aspects
- Human Rights & Judicial Reviews of challenged decisions
- The impacts of Brexit
- A practical guide to making applications for cannabis licensing
- Consideration of future reforms including the licensing of recreational cannabis
